Step 6: Drain the Proctorline exam queue before cutover. Pause intake, wait for in-flight proctoring sessions to flush, confirm queue depth is zero in the Lanternview dashboard. Then push the new consumer build to the standby pool. The push must be signed; verify against the key below.

deploy key for tawef-fahaf: bky13_g3HEideuTscRu

**Timeline — 14:22**

Incremental rebuild queue on Slatepress jammed. Content edits from the Verrow team triggered full-site rebuilds instead of partials; dependency graph cache was invalidated by a malformed frontmatter key. Builds backed up 40 deep. Mitigation: drained queue, reverted the frontmatter change, restored partial rebuilds by 14:51. Follow-up: add frontmatter linting pre-commit. For cross-referencing deploy logs, the build token active during the incident is recorded directly below.

build token for tajeg-bajep: htk14_409ba9df6b8acb

Subject: On-call handover — Sketchloom undo/redo regression

Hi Mara,

Handing over the open Sketchloom issue: redo silently drops connector edits after a group move, likely because the command stack coalesces the move with the prior edit. I've left a failing test in the branch and annotated the suspect reducer for the reviewer. Please keep the fix scoped to the stack logic. For history questions, reach the editor team here.

pager mailbox: holius@nelvrogrid.internal

**Alert: Brightvale SFTP drop stale**

This fires when the nightly partner drop from Brightvale Logistics hasn't landed by 06:30. Usually it's their side — their export job hiccups a couple times a month — but occasionally our Fernwick ingest worker wedges on a half-uploaded file. Check the ingest logs first before pinging anyone. Full triage steps, escalation order, and partner contact process live on the internal page below.

operations page: https://jenkins.torvadyn.local/build/deploy/display/pages/611247f0a622ae80